SUBJECT: Ordinance prohibiting parking on 20th Street from Grand Avenue to
Ferndale Avenue.
BACKGROUND:
Traffic lane improvements can be made at the west approach of the Grand
Avenue/20th Street intersection to reduce traffic delays. Currently, parking is allowed
on both sides of this 44' street, which prevents designating turning lanes at the
approach. By prohibiting parking on both sides of 20th Street from Ferndale Avenue to
Grand Avenue, a right-turn lane can be added to reduce delays for motorists. Due to
the higher traffic volumes at the approach, staff believes that this measure is justified in
order to significantly reduce delays for eastbound motorists, as well as for other
motorists at the intersection.
This measure would significantly reduce traffic delays for eastbound motorists making a
right turn at the intersection. This volume consists of approximately 900 vehicles per
day (vpd) of the total 1,800 vpd at the approach. With this lane, motorists making right
turns would not be impeded by left-turning and through traffic. It would reduce delays
for these motorists by approximately 30% to 50%.
Staff has discussed this measure with the residents at 2002 Ferndale Avenue, Maurice
and Martha Geist, residing on this street section. They acknowledge the need to
enhance safety at the intersection and believe that their visitors could park on the east
side of Ferndale Avenue next to their home. The property owners along the south side
of 20th Street are the City of Ames and Iowa Electric and Power. Currently, parking is
restricted adjacent to the corner lot owned by Iowa Electric and Power.
ALTERNATIVES:
1 . Prohibit parking on both sides of 20th Street from Grand Avenue to Ferndale
Avenue.
2. Prohibit parking along the south side of 20th Street from Grand Avenue to
Ferndale Avenue.
3. Do nothing.

MANAGER'S RECOMMENDED ACTION:
It is recommended by the City Manager that the City Council adopt alternative number 1
above, thereby directing the City Attorney to draft an ordinance prohibiting parking on
both sides of 20th Street from Ferndale Avenue to Grand Avenue.
